FROM MADISON IN STRUGGLE... The words and music to 'Solidarity Forever' and some other classic songs of the struggle

Although there are and have been dozens of recordings of the union song "Solidarity Forever," the classic version has to be the one sung numerous times and on hundreds of picket lines led by Peter Seeger, going all the way back to his days with the Almanac Singers. So here is is, both with the You Tube link and with the words, "Solidarity Forever," now a little over a hundreds years old and back in action once again in the USA.

THE WORDS OF SOLIDARITY FOREVER

SOLIDARITY FOREVER! By Ralph H. Chaplin (IWW) , (Tune: "John Brown's Body", "Battle Hymn of the Republic")

When the Union's inspiration through the workers' blood shall run,

There can be no power greater anywhere beneath the sun.

Yet what force on earth is weaker than the feeble strength of one?

But the Union makes us strong.

CHORUS Solidarity forever!

Solidarity forever!

Solidarity forever!

But the Union makes us strong.

It is we who plowed the prairies; built the cities where they trade.

Dug the mines and built the workshops; endless miles of railroad laid.

Now we stand, outcast and starving, 'mid the wonders we have made;

But the Union makes us strong.

CHORUS

They have taken untold millions that they never toiled to earn.

But without our brain and muscle not a single wheel can turn.

We can break their haughty power; gain our freedom when we learn

That the Union makes us strong.

CHORUS

In our hands is placed a power greater than their hoarded gold;

Greater than the might of atoms, magnified a thousandfold.

We can bring to birth the new world from the ashes of the old,

For the Union makes us strong.

CHORUS

Right now in Wisconsin public workers from across the state, supported by

private sector workers, students young and old, retirees, labor activists and more,

are holding unprecedented protests in Madison against the utterly dictatorial move

by Governor Scott Walker to gut their collective bargaining rights.

After giving $140 million to special interest groups in January, many of whom

donated to Republican campaigns and to the Governor himself, Walker is now

attempting to strip Wisconsin's state workers of their hard-won right to collectively

bargain over the conditions of their labor under the guise of filling a claimed $137

million budget shortfall.

A similar bill has been introduced in Ohio, and Republican Sen. Jane

Cunningham in Missouri has also introduced a bill to strip state law of all Child

Labor protections.

In light of these increasing attacks on the working class, We, the Steering

Committee and Central Secretary Treasurer of the General Defense Committee of

the Industrial Workers of the World, stand firmly behind all workers fighting back.

We extend Solidarity to all workers, union or non-union, fighting back against the

Capitalist class trying to return us to conditions not found since the Industrial

Revolution.

As our primary mission is to offer solidarity and defense help to any workers

imprisoned, arrested, attacked, or punished by the State in any way in fighting the

class war, the GDC of the IWW is here to offer any and all help we can during these

times, and during all labor struggles.
